Herndon's Michelle Wei Shines at the University of Delaware

2011 Sep 23

Students at the University of Delaware College of Agriculture and Natural Resources have been busy with internships, attending conferences and conducting research.

Michelle Wei, a Resource Economics senior and a University of Delaware Ag Ambassador from Herndon, VA, attended "The Public Choice Outreach Conference" at George Mason University, a three day conference at the end of the summer where she was introduced to the field of Public Choice, a self described "research method" that aims to explore public policies and government through collective decision making research. One of the main emphasis of the lectures was a departure from economists assumptions that people are coldly rational and only self-interested. The series of lectures included voter behavior, the tradeoff's between pre-commitment and agency cost, effectiveness of problem solving at different levels of government, and bias' in law enforcement.
